Probe into missing crew continues

AUKI police are continuing their investigation into the disappearance of a crew member who reportedly fell overboard from Pelican II while enroute from Honiara to Malaita Province early this month. The incident is believed to have occurred at an unknown location between Gela and Malaita on Friday 6th June. The missing man was a crew…

Under-age drinking on the rise in Auki

POLICE in Malaita Province have reported a concerning rise in under-age drinking, particularly amongst students, in public areas around Auki. During the first crime prevention operation conducted in Auki two weeks ago, officers arrested three young men and issued warnings to several under-age boys and girls found drinking and causing public disturbances.
